近几年,麻将游戏在国内市场急速崛起,成为了一种时尚的、受欢迎的休闲游戏。随着互联网和移动游戏的快速发展,不同种类的麻将游戏应运而生,在市场上有着广泛的受众和不同的商业模式。那么,如何成功地开发一款麻将游戏呢?本文将从技术、设计和用户体验三个方面来进行探讨。
一、技术
麻将游戏的核心技术是算法,也就是实现胡牌逻辑的算法。具体来说,算法涉及牌面状态的表示、胡牌逻辑的判断和控制、摸/出牌等操作等。一般而言,开发麻将游戏需要使用一些基础的牌面算法,如牌面数值表示、刻子判断、明杠/暗杠等常规的麻将规则。同时,游戏开发者还需要注意游戏算法的复杂度和效率,以确保游戏能够在不同的设备、不同的场景下得到较好的运行体验。
其次,开发者需要考虑平台的选择。目前麻将游戏主要有网页版和移动版两类,其中移动版的玩家数量更多。因此,开发移动麻将游戏,需要考虑到如何利用各种移动端平台的特性,如不同的分辨率、不同的操作方式等。在不同平台上开发麻将游戏还需要考虑到实现跨平台的兼容性,确保游戏在不同的设备、不同的操作系统上都能够良好地运行。
二、设计
麻将游戏的设计涉及到游戏的外观、音效、局内功能等多个方面。首先,游戏的外观需要符合当下的审美趋势,并且吸引玩家的注意力和兴趣。游戏的音效和背景音乐也需要注意配合游戏节奏,并能够与游戏的其他元素相呼应,让玩家进入游戏场景,体验游戏的乐趣。
其次,在设计局内功能时,需要注意游戏的整体策略。比如,游戏的匹配机制、积分系统等,这些功能需要考虑到吸引玩家的同时也要保证游戏的公正性和公平性。此外,也需要考虑到游戏的升级体验、友谊场等功能,这些功能要让玩家在游戏过程中能够找到自己喜欢的玩法,满足不同类型的玩家需求。
三、用户体验
麻将游戏的用户体验对于用户的留存和游戏口碑有着至关重要的作用。玩家对于游戏的体验包括游戏的平衡性、节奏、流程、易用性等方面。为了提升用户体验,可以考虑以下几方面方法:
1. 改善流程设计,简化游戏进行的路线,让用户更容易行动和深入体验;
2. 合理设置通关机制,让用户感受到游戏成长的满足感;
3. 提高用户粘性,建立社区互动,以及及时推送检查、公告等等;
4. 建立用户反馈机制,收集用户反馈,改进游戏质量和提升用户体验。
结语:总之,无论是在技术、设计还是用户体验方面,开发好一款麻将游戏都需要专业的开发和策划团队。只有不断地制定和调整合理的策略,不断地完善和改进技术和设计,同时考虑到用户体验,才能够创建出一款能够吸引用户、受欢迎的麻将游戏。